Steak with Garlic Cream Sauce 🥩🧄🥛✨
Juicy ribeye or sirloin steaks paired with a velvety garlic cream sauce—rich, savory, and indulgent. Perfect for a special dinner or cozy night in.
Ingredients 🛒
For the Steak:
- 4 ribeye or sirloin steaks
- 2 tbsp olive oil
- Salt and pepper, to taste
For the Garlic Cream Sauce:
- 2 tbsp butter
- 3 garlic cloves, minced
- 1 cup heavy cream
- ½ cup grated Parmesan cheese
- 1 tsp Dijon mustard
- ½ tsp garlic powder
- Salt and pepper, to taste
- Optional: fresh parsley, for garnish
Instructions 👩🍳
Cook the Steaks:
- Season steaks generously with salt and pepper.
- Heat olive oil in a skillet over medium-high heat.
- Sear steaks for 3–4 minutes per side for medium-rare, or adjust to preferred doneness.
- Remove steaks from skillet and let rest for 5 minutes.
Prepare the Garlic Cream Sauce:
- In the same skillet, melt butter over medium heat.
- Add minced garlic and sauté until fragrant (about 1 minute).
- Pour in heavy cream and bring to a gentle simmer.
- Stir in Parmesan, Dijon mustard, garlic powder, salt, and pepper.
- Cook 3–5 minutes, stirring frequently, until sauce thickens slightly.
Tips 🌟
- Extra flavor: Add a splash of white wine to the sauce for depth.
- Variation: Try with chicken or pork chops for a twist.
- Serving idea: Pair with mashed potatoes or roasted veggies.
Details
- Prep Time: 10 minutes
- Cook Time: 20 minutes
- Total Time: ~30 minutes
- Servings: 4
